Summary

Metal detecting in 1992 recovered a badly corroded Middle Bronze Age chisel, a medieval spur rowel 'box' and an elaborate 17th century shoe buckle.

1992. Metal detector finds along pipe line.
Middle Bronze Age copper alloy chisel (badly corroded). See drawing (S1).
Medieval spur rowel 'box'.
17th century very elaborate (probably shoe) buckle, moulded frame, amazing projecting 'lobes' and ribbed frame.
Identified by S. Margeson (NCM), 3 November 1992.
Compiled by W. Milligan (NCM), 30 October 1992.
